Citi Group Data Quality Assurance Lead Analyst 
United Kingdom, Northern Ireland, Belfast

Key Responsibilities:

  • Participate within a group of data quality champions who are responsible for surveilling and monitoring the growing EE data quality measurement architecture.
  • Triage and assess all DQ issues raised in timely and pro-active fashion.
  • Perform in depth root cause analysis for repetitive, challenging & significant issues.
  • Design & implement data quality solutions to ensure data accuracy and consistency from end to end.
  • Develop data mappings, workflows, and transformation procedures.
  • Perform data profiling and analysis to identify troublesome data quality issues.
  • Collaborate with core technology team, production support and other groups to ensure robust DQ controls are in place and best practices are followed.
  • Ensure projects are delivered on time and within scope and communicate project status, risks, and issues to stakeholders.
  • Oversee the DQ implementation ensuring the development is as per the specified design.
  • Provide technical guidance and support to team members. Provide training and support to users on data integration tools and processes.
  • Ensure compliance with data governance and security policies.
  • Create and maintain documentation for data integration processes and workflows.
  • Design, develop, and maintain ETL processes for the DQ framework and automation - leveraging their experience & expertise in ETL tool (pref. Talend) & Database (pref. Oracle).
  • Implement data quality solutions to ensure data accuracy and consistency from end to end.
